Patronage Capital Credits Sample Clauses

Patronage Capital Credits. Service under the rates provided for in this Agreement is subject to a special allocation of capital credits to the Customer by the Cooperative. This allocation will take into account the unique cost assignment associated with the market-based rates that are included in this Agreement. For the purpose of this Agreement, the Customer acknowledges that it is not a natural person under South Dakota law.

Patronage Capital Credits. The Member shall accrue patronage capital credits under the terms of this Agreement for service at this location in accordance with the Bylaws of the Cooperative and subject to any applicable classification of business formula. The parties acknowledge that classification of business may result in customers of some classes of business earning capital credits at a different rate then other classes. Patronage capital shall be refunded to the Member in a manner consistent with other members and as determined by the Cooperative’s board of directors.
Patronage Capital Credits. LREC, through its Board of Directors, may make classification of its patrons and business and allocate the total excess, if any, of revenues over expenses in any year to patron classifications. LREC may create a separate classification of business applicable to patrons receiving service under the Contract Rate Schedule.
